Understanding Cultural Relevance
Cultural relevance refers to creating content that resonates with the values, traditions, and beliefs of a specific audience. When brand ambassadors embody and communicate these cultural elements authentically, they foster trust and loyalty among consumers.
Why Cultural Relevance Matters
- Builds Trust: Consumers are more likely to trust brands that respect and reflect their cultural identity.
- Enhances Engagement: Relevant content encourages interaction and sharing within target communities.
- Prevents Missteps: Cultural awareness minimizes the risk of offending or alienating audiences.
- Strengthens Brand Loyalty: Authentic representation fosters long-term relationships with consumers.
Strategies for Incorporating Cultural Relevance
Brands can adopt various strategies to ensure their ambassador content remains culturally relevant:
- Research Audience Values: Understand the cultural norms, traditions, and preferences of your target demographic.
- Engage Local Influencers: Collaborate with local ambassadors who have genuine connections to the community.
- Use Culturally Appropriate Language and Symbols: Be mindful of language nuances and symbolic meanings.
- Continuously Educate Your Team: Provide cultural sensitivity training for content creators and ambassadors.
Examples of Successful Culturally Relevant Campaigns
Many brands have achieved success by emphasizing cultural relevance. For example:
- Nike’s Campaigns: Nike has often featured local athletes and cultural themes to connect with diverse markets.
- Coca-Cola’s Global Campaigns: Coca-Cola tailors its messaging to reflect local traditions and celebrations worldwide.
- Unilever’s Community Engagement: Unilever works with local ambassadors to promote health and hygiene in culturally sensitive ways.
These examples demonstrate that understanding and respecting cultural differences can significantly enhance brand perception and success.
